Pay for solar panels

There are three main ways to pay for your home solar system: an upfront cash payment, a solar loan, or through a lease or power purchase agreement (PPA).

Government rebates and loans for solar

The solar panels and inverter must be on the lists of Clean Energy Council approved modules and inverters. The value of STCs you receive is based on the estimated amount of electricity your solar system will generate until 2030. This amount depends on: the size (kW) of your solar system (up to a maximum of 100 kW) the climate zone where the system is installed. When you sign

Is solar battery storage worth it?

From 1 February 2024, you won''t pay any VAT on batteries for solar panels (previously you had to pay 20% VAT, unless you bought it as part of a solar panel system). So now you can install a standalone energy storage battery or add one to your existing solar PV system, and you''ll pay 0% VAT. From 1 April 2027, this is set to increase to 20% VAT.

How Long Do Solar Panels Take To Pay For Themselves in Florida?

In Florida, the average time it takes for solar panels to pay for themselves is 6-9 years. This is about 15% faster than most states due to the amount of sunlight Florida receives daily and the many Florida solar incentives available to help home & business owners save even more money when going solar in the Sunshine State.

6 Frequently Asked Questions about “Pay for solar panels”

Should you pay for solar panels in cash?

Consider paying for solar panel installation outright in cash if you have the extra money in the bank. By owning your solar panels outright, you'll be able to take advantage of the generous rebate and the tax incentive immediately. Solar loans allow you to finance solar panels to help alleviate financial stress.

How much do solar panels cost?

Solar panels come in three basic types: Monocrystalline solar panels are the most efficient of the three. They're made from a single sheet of silicon, which is then divided into square-shaped solar cells. For each monocrystalline panel, you can expect to pay between $1 to $1.50 per watt (not including labor or installation expenses).

Should you pay for solar panels in full?

It's true that cash is king. If you have that money sitting in the bank, just like with any other home improvement projects, you might want to pay for solar panel installation in full. The major benefit is that you won't have to worry about monthly payments and paying any interest or fees. However, it will take some time to break even.

How do I pay for solar panels?

You can pay for solar panels using personal home improvement loans, cash-out refinancing, home equity loans, and Home Equity Line of Credit. These options will often have higher interest rates, lower origination fees, and shorter term lengths than solar-specific loans and may use your home as collateral.

How much does it cost to maintain solar panels?

Maintaining your solar panels costs anywhere from $140 to $180 annually or an average of $150 per year if you hire a pro to maintain your solar panels. At this cost, your pro will inspect the panels for signs of repairs.

How much does a solar payment plan cost?

The payment plan will involve monthly payments over a period of time with interest added, which does increase your costs by anywhere from 2.99% to 36% depending on your credit score, lender and loan duration. In some states, homeowners can lease solar panels or finance them through what is known as a power purchase agreement (PPA).
